The Importance of Organ Donation in Our Hispanic Community

 

Para leer en Español

Every day over 100,000 men, women, and children in the United States are waiting for a transplant that will give them a second chance at life. In the state of Florida, more than 5,000 people are on the waiting list for a life-saving organ. Among them, more than 1,000 are Hispanics who are fighting for their future while waiting for the miracle of a donor.

 

Organ donation is a selfless act that can make a difference in many lives. A single donor can save up to 8 lives through the gift of organ donation and improve the quality of life for more than 75 people with tissue and cornea donation.

However, the need remains greater than the number of available organs, making it crucial for more people to decide to register as donors.

 

The Hispanic community plays a fundamental role in this cause. In many cases, compatibility between donors and recipients depends on factors such as blood type and genetics, making it essential for more people in our community to join this effort. By registering as a donor, each person has the power to change and save lives not only within our own community but beyond.

 

Life Alliance Organ Recovery Agency (LAORA) is dedicated to saving lives through organ, eye, and tissue donation. As a federally designated organ procurement organization, we work tirelessly to support the families of donor heroes, honor the legacy of donors, and provide hope to those on the transplant waiting list. In 2024 alone, Life Alliance saved 466 lives, and thanks to the generosity of our heroes, 533 organs were donated.
